Aller au contenu
BenjyNet

Ajout d'unités sur une vignette du frontend

Recommended Posts

Est-ce que vous savez s'il est possible d'ajouter une unité à une valeur affichée sur une des tuiles du frontend ?? Genre pour le plugin netatmo avoir 650,00ppm au lieu de 650,00 d'affiché ??

Partager ce message


Lien à poster
Partager sur d’autres sites

@BenjyNet, un truc dans le genre ?

 

NetatmoUnitUpdated.PNG

 

ps: avec l'image c'est mieux :60:!

Partager ce message


Lien à poster
Partager sur d’autres sites

Roh ! Bah oui c'est tout à fait ça !

Et juste pour savoir.. si ça déborde, ça scrolle ?

Partager ce message


Lien à poster
Partager sur d’autres sites

Yep, oui ça scrolle lorsque tu survoles avec le mulot...

Partager ce message


Lien à poster
Partager sur d’autres sites

l'idée, c'est de mettre à jour la propriété unit avec un PUT sur le device

 

--[[
%% properties

%% globals
--]]

local deviceID = 1470

local httpClient = net.HTTPClient();
httpClient:request('http://127.0.0.1:11111/api/devices', {
    success = function(response)
      if tonumber(response.status) == 200 then
        print("updated!");
      else
        print("Response error " .. response.status)
      end
    end,
    error = function(err)
      print('Request error ' .. err)
    end,
    options = {
      method = 'PUT',
      headers = {
        ["content-type"] = 'application/json'
      },
      data = '{"id":'..deviceID..',"properties":{"unit":"ppm"}}'
    }
  });

:)

  • Upvote 4

Partager ce message


Lien à poster
Partager sur d’autres sites

Check my last post for details ;)

Partager ce message


Lien à poster
Partager sur d’autres sites

Et ta scene tu la lances quand ? A chaque changement de valeur ?

Yep jai vu, on s'est croisé !

Partager ce message


Lien à poster
Partager sur d’autres sites

Yep, croisement  ;)

 

Pour le code, non juste pour initialiser la propriété après création du device par le plugin ;) 

  • Upvote 1

Partager ce message


Lien à poster
Partager sur d’autres sites

C'est genial ça.... pourquoi ils integrent pas ça doffice dans leur pluggin ? C'est con davoir l'outil est pas l'utiliser ??

  • Upvote 1

Partager ce message


Lien à poster
Partager sur d’autres sites

Ready dans mon VirtualSensor pourtant ! Oui je confirme c'est con :D

Partager ce message


Lien à poster
Partager sur d’autres sites

hello , je profite de la présence du gourou :-)

 

dans le même genre ...  j'ai un VD comme ci-dessous...  est-ce qu'il est possible 

- 1 . de modifier la taille de la font ? je voudrais avoir la même que dans les widgets standards.

- 2.  de modifier l'emplacement des zones, par exemple je voudrais avoir le texte juste au dessus du bouton, pour gagner de la place, mais j'ai essayé toutes les possibilités offertes dans la création du VD et je ne vois pas comment faire...

 

2017-01-20 20_41_02-Home Center 2.png

 

si vous avez des idées ...

 

merci à tous

 

EDIT : je vous rassure, ce n'est pas le vraie température de la cave à vin :lol:

Modifié par Cardane

Partager ce message


Lien à poster
Partager sur d’autres sites

Personnellement je te dirai non

Envoyé de mon SM-G901F en utilisant Tapatalk

Partager ce message


Lien à poster
Partager sur d’autres sites

j'en ai bien peur aussi, mais je me dis qu'avec @Krikroff dans le coin on ne sait jamais :-)

 

Partager ce message


Lien à poster
Partager sur d’autres sites

No way malheureusement


Envoyé de mon iPhone en utilisant Tapatalk

Partager ce message


Lien à poster
Partager sur d’autres sites

Ah Krikroff tu ne sors pas souvent de ta tanière, mais quand tu fais une apparition c'est la grande classe !
Merci pour l'astuce de l'unité :)

  • Upvote 2

Partager ce message


Lien à poster
Partager sur d’autres sites

Le boss  ;-)

 

Code volé, enfin emprunté ;-) on sait jamais ;-)

 

Encore merci les experts

Partager ce message


Lien à poster
Partager sur d’autres sites

×